Skip to content
An implementation of the Simple Authentication and Security Layer (SASL).
Branch: master
Clone or download
SamWhited Don't run benchmarks in CI
On a shared build host this is going to be worthless information.
Latest commit 2a61779 Mar 25, 2019
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.build.yml Don't run benchmarks in CI Mar 25, 2019
.gitignore
LICENSE.md all: update copyright notice Feb 18, 2018
README.md
doc.go all: update copyright notice Feb 18, 2018
example_plain_test.go Add examples of using a client and server Feb 18, 2018
example_xoauth2_test.go
export_test.go Use SIMD/VSX for xor on supporting architectures Mar 25, 2019
go.mod
go.sum Bump dep on x/crypto Mar 25, 2019
mechanism.go
negotiator.go Don't encode with base64 Sep 25, 2018
nonce.go all: update copyright notice Feb 18, 2018
nonce_test.go
options.go all: update copyright notice Feb 18, 2018
plain.go sasl: merge server and client tests Sep 25, 2018
sasl_test.go
scram.go Remove duplicate switch case Jan 8, 2019
xor_amd64.go Use SIMD/VSX for xor on supporting architectures Mar 25, 2019
xor_amd64.s Use SIMD/VSX for xor on supporting architectures Mar 25, 2019
xor_generic.go
xor_ppc64x.go Use SIMD/VSX for xor on supporting architectures Mar 25, 2019
xor_ppc64x.s Use SIMD/VSX for xor on supporting architectures Mar 25, 2019
xor_test.go Use SIMD/VSX for xor on supporting architectures Mar 25, 2019

README.md

SASL

GoDoc Issue Tracker on Soquee License

Buy Me A Coffee Donate using Liberapay

A Go library implementing the Simple Authentication and Security Layer (SASL) as defined by RFC 4422.

Issues and feature requests

Work is currently tracked on Soquee, however, until they implement anonymous comments and issues, the GitHub issue tracker is also open.

License

The package may be used under the terms of the BSD 2-Clause License a copy of which may be found in the file LICENSE.md.

You can’t perform that action at this time.